Phone services

Your device can directly link to the mobile phone network, and allow you to access and change the settings of various phone services for your device. Phone services may include Call Forwarding, Call Waiting, Voicemail, and more. Contact your service provider to find out about the availability of phone services for your device.

To access and change settings of phone services

1.On the Phone screen, tap Menu > Options > Service tab.

2.Select the service you want to use, then tap Get Settings.

3.Choose your desired options, then tap OK.

Networks

You can view available mobile phone networks, determine the order in which your device accesses another network if the current one is unavailable, and specify whether you want to change networks manually or automatically.

To change phone network settings

1.On the Phone screen, tap Menu > Options > Network tab.

2.By default, your device displays the current network as offered by your service provider. You can customize to set your preferred network.

To set preferred networks

1.On the Phone screen, tap Menu > Options > Network tab. By default, the Network selection field is set to Automatic. However, you can set it to Manual to choose your own network at any point of time.

2.Tap Set Networks.

3.Select the networks on the Phone: Preferred networks screen and sort them according to your preference.

4.Tap OK.
